Audioscribe
AudioScribe is a privacy-first SaaS tool designed to turn raw audio and video into structured, newsroom-ready outputs. It transcribes audio with claimed high accuracy, separates speakers, extracts quotable lines with timestamps, and generates journalist-focused templates (e.g., Interview Brief, Quote Bank, Article Outline) so reporters can move from field recording to draft in minutes rather than hours. The product targets journalists, newsrooms, podcasters, and professionals who need fast, verifiable summaries and tight integrations to editorial workflows.

Claim this listingKey Features
Fast, accurate transcription
Transcribes hours of audio in minutes with stated high accuracy; handles accents, background noise, and multiple speakers.
Smart AI summaries & templates
Provides 9 journalist templates (for example: Interview Brief, Quote Bank, Article Outline) that auto-structure interviews into drafts, outlines, and fact-check lists.
Direct quotes extraction
Automatically finds and extracts high-impact quotes with timestamps for pull-quotes and source verification.
Speaker separation (diarization)
Distinguishes interviewer and interviewee voices, even in noisy recordings, to improve transcript clarity and attribution.
Notion sync
Auto-syncs structured drafts, quotes, and audio links to a connected Notion database for editorial workflows.
Zapier automation
Triggers workflows when a recording finishes so you can send drafts to Slack, email, WordPress drafts, and 5,000+ apps via Zapier.
Multi-format export
Export outputs to DOCX, PDF, or Markdown for CMS-ready publishing or further editing.
YouTube-to-text and multiple upload formats
Supports YouTube links and direct uploads of MP3, M4A, WAV, OGG, and FLAC; free uploads up to 60 minutes are supported.
Citation-linked summaries
Every sentence in summaries is linked back to the original audio timestamp to enable instant fact-checking and reduce hallucination risk.
Inverted pyramid summaries & quote hunting
AI-generated ledes-first summaries and a 'golden quote' finder to surface emotional or punchy lines for stories.

Use Cases
Journalistic interviews and reporting
Turn recorded interviews into structured briefs, outlines, and quote banks that are ready for editorial review and publishing.
Newsroom automation and CMS publishing
Auto-push drafts and transcripts into Notion or send to WordPress, Slack, or email via Zapier, streamlining editorial handoffs and publishing workflows.
Podcasts and long-form audio editing
Transcribe episodes, extract notable quotes, and produce show notes or article outlines quickly for reuse across platforms.
Sales and call analysis
Transcribe sales calls and extract action items or quotable moments to feed CRM and internal workflows (supported as a use case on the site).
Integrations
Notion
Push structured summaries, quotes, and audio links directly into a Notion database for editorial workflow integration.
Zapier
Trigger automated workflows on recording completion to send drafts to Slack, email, WordPress drafts, and thousands of other apps.
WordPress
Create WordPress drafts via Zapier or export Markdown/DOCX suitable for publishing in WordPress.
Slack & Email
Send completed drafts, alerts, or quotes to Slack channels or email recipients via Zapier workflows.
YouTube
Convert YouTube links to text to transcribe interviews or videos directly from a link.

Getting Started
- 1 Step 1: Upload an audio file (MP3, M4A, WAV, OGG, FLAC) or paste a YouTube link (up to 60 minutes free).
- 2 Step 2: Select a journalist template (e.g., Interview Brief, Quote Bank, Article Outline) and wait for the AI to process (most files process in under 5 minutes).
- 3 Step 3: Review the structured draft and extracted quotes, then export to DOCX/PDF/Markdown or sync to Notion / trigger Zapier workflows for distribution.
